Emmerdale star Charley Webb has revealed more details of her character's 'saviour sibling' storyline, explaining that Debbie Dingle has "no doubt" she is making the best move for her young daughter Sarah.

As revealed earlier in the year, Debbie and Andy will soon start making plans to have another child together in a bid to save Sarah, who has been diagnosed with the rare genetic disorder Fanconi Anaemia and needs a bone marrow match.

Although Debbie and Andy (Kelvin Fletcher) are now both in serious relationships with Cameron Murray (Dominic Power) and Alicia Gallagher (Natalie Anderson) respectively, the storyline sees them forced to pretend they are a couple as they seek IVF treatment for Sarah's sake.

Webb told This Morning today: "They've got to pretend that they're still a couple and there's no doubt in [Debbie's] mind that she's going to do that. She'll do whatever it takes."

"There's so many twists and turns, and they face problem after problem after problem after problem with the IVF. There's loads more to come," she continued.

The actress also said that she is glad Emmerdale bosses are raising awareness of Fanconi Anaemia, noting that few people have heard of the disease.

She explained: "Personally, I think it's extremely important. The hits on the Fanconi Anaemia website have gone up by 30 times more. Fanconi Anaemia is so rare and there's no research for it. I didn't even know it existed before I started this storyline, so I've actually struggled to research it because there's not much about, which is difficult because it's horrendous."
